COMMUNITY CHOICE

COMMUNITY CHOICE received 1,569 applications in 2025 and made 814 mortgages, in 78 counties across 3 states. The median rate its borrowers got was 7.990% on a median loan of $55,000. Of 1,261 decisions, 447 were denials — 35.4%, most often for other.

Counts, medians and denial shares are computed from the Home Mortgage Disclosure Act loan-level file for 2025, published by the Consumer Financial Protection Bureau through the FFIEC: every application a covered lender received, as the lender reported it. A median rate is what borrowers got, not what you will be offered — it depends on the loan, the property, your credit and the market on the day, and no figure here is a quote. A median over fewer than 10 loans is not shown: it is a number with no meaning and a real person's rate half-exposed. Those cells say "under 10 loans" and the count is still published.
